Publication number: 20090116085Abstract: An optical system capable of outputting hi-contrast images and multi-primary color or 3-dimensional images is provided. Light in primary colors RGB modulated in a first modulation optical system is transmitted through a relay lens 36 and further divided into a P-polarized light and an S-polarized light by a PS separation wire grid 37. The S-polarized light is transmitted through a wavelength spectral filter 39 to select red/green/blue light components R1, G1, B1 of 615, 515, 450 nm in wavelength, which are then modulated by a Y1 device 44. The P-polarized light is transmitted through a wavelength spectral filter 46 to select red/green/blue light components R2, G2, B2 of 650, 550, 475 nm in wavelength, which are then modulated by a Y2 device 51. The 3-primary color lights modulated by the Y1/Y2 devices 44, 51 are combined with each other at a PS composite wire grid 55 to project a synthetic light on a screen.Type: ApplicationFiled: November 7, 2008Publication date: May 7, 2009Applicants: VICTOR COMPANY OF JAPAN, LIMITED, NIPPON HOSO KYOKAIInventors: Makoto Yoshimura, Masato Furuya, Masaru Kanazawa, Yuichi Kusakabe

Patent number: 6903785Abstract: In a liquid crystal projector device, a first polarization beam splitter 22 separates an entering green light into first and second green lights perpendicular to each other, and a first liquid crystal element 23 modulates the first green light via a second polarization beam splitter 24. Also, in the device of the present invention, while a first half-wave plate 25 revolves 90 degree a polarized plane of the second light separated by the first polarization beam splitter 22, a second liquid crystal element 26 modulates the second green light via a third polarization beam splitter 27, a second half-wave plate 28 revolves 90 degree a polarized plane of the second light transmitted through the third polarization beam splitter 27, and a fourth polarization beam splitter 29 transmits the first green light transmitted through the second polarization beam splitter 24 and reflects the second green light form the second half-wave plate 28.Type: GrantFiled: May 6, 2003Date of Patent: June 7, 2005Assignee: Nippon Hoso KyokaiInventors: Tsutou Asakura, Tetsuji Suzuki, Masaru Kanazawa, Koichi Hamada, Fumio Okano
